Nature is a digital board game that invites you into the untamed wilderness, where you must adapt to survive. From the designer of the award-winning Evolution series, Nature is designed to be faster, better balanced, and seamlessly expandable.
Adapt to Survive
Grow your creatures in a world where resources are limited and danger is never far away. Develop the Fast trait to outrun predators, add Nesting to boost your population growth, or play Tusked to root out food others can't. With traits that combine and synergize, you can find success with a variety of strategies.
Seamlessly Expandable
Thanks to Nature's modular game system, no two games are ever the same. Mix and match different modules, each introducing new rules and thematic twists to the ecosystem. Flight features soaring creatures and new ways to find food, Jurassic brings out colossal predators, and in the Arctic Tundra survival itself is always in question. Modules can even be combined to create new ecosystems with unique interactions.

Key Features:
Solo Campaign: Play against smart digital opponents and take on custom challenges that tweak the rules in the Campaign.
Multiplayer Matchmaking: Get matched with others of a similar skill level in cross platform multiplayer.
Play with friends your way: Challenge friends in real time or asynchronous games, or use pass and play for up to four players on the same device.
Singleplayer Opponents: Four levels of AI difficulty and six different opponent strategies provide lots of challenge.
Stunning Artwork: Beautiful watercolor illustrations and animations bring the natural world to life.
Modular System: Each Module introduces new gameplay and combinations

A Fun Evolution of The Formula (with a few minor gripes)
Dragonborn Plays
I’ll start this off by saying something simple. This game is good. It takes quite a few of the mechanics and cards from the original Evolution and manages to expand on them in a lot of very different, very creative ways that make it a blast to play, especially with friends.There’s only one real gripe that I have. A lot of the settings from the Original Evolution, particularly with the Local Game Settings, have been entirely cut. I honestly really like those settings, being able to control how long the game goes on for (because I personally think that sessions in this compared to the standard Evolution are WAY too short) would immediately make this a 5 star game for me. Being able to customize which cards show up, and which ones don’t made things much more convenient if I wanted to play a certain way on Local Play. Being able to customize different aspects of the session. That’s what I enjoy most about the original Evolution Board Game. As it stands, I feel like Nature, while fun, isn’t as customizable.To sum it up, Nature is a good game. I just wish that it had some of the settings that the original Evolution had. With updates I could easily see this becoming one of the best games in the Evolution lineup (besides the original, of course!)
